Timesavers have been awarded £400 towards their running costs from the Duchy of Lancaster and also additional funding from the Community Link Foundation based in Southport.
The Duchy of Lancaster Benevolent Fund is a Registered Charity set up with the consent of Her Majesty The Queen to benefit causes primarily within the County Palatine.
Edward McCarthy said: “We wish to thank the Lieutenant of Lancashire, Lord Shuttleworth and the Community Link Foundation for their generous funding awards. We know from feedback that our work is very beneficial, and with extra funding we can carry on this good work and work towards new opportunities with our trainees.”
Timesavers aims to help overcome barriers to the employability of people with additional needs by supporting them to gain further skills and experience in all aspects of office work and computers such as use of photocopiers, printers and shredding machines together with filing and using Microsoft Office programs. We will also help them to improve their communication skills and confidence in the workplace.
People with additional needs often need extra help such as allowing them to repeat tasks and letting them to work at their own pace so it makes it easier for them to acquire new skills without feeling under stress. In order to achieve this work experience and skills training is given in a supportive environment and in this way we hope to overcome the barriers to learning which people with learning disabilities often encounter.
Timesavers arrange for qualified sessional workers to collect them from where they live, support the people whilst they are at our office, then return them home after their training/ work experience.
Three individuals from Timesavers, Jon Snead, Grace Finley and Chris Watson were awarded certificates in recognition of their voluntary service at the recent West Lancs Borough Council Volunteer Award’s Evening held in Ormskirk.
